**Job Purpose**:
The Shunt Driver is responsible for internal company deliveries and the pickup of production materials from suppliers.

**Duties & Responsibilities**:
The following is a list of the essential duties and responsibilities of this job. The tasks and the time spent performing each task may vary as business needs require. Ontario Drive & Gear Limited maintains the right to modify job duties and responsibilities at its discretion.

**Essential Duties**:

- Deliver production materials between all plants
- Pick up production materials from local suppliers
- Ensure that the truck is properly maintained and perform safety checks as required
- Load, unload and store products in a designated area
- Safely operate vehicle and machinery in a safe and courteous manner
- Comply with the OHSA regulations as well as company Health and Safety Policies and Procedures
- Any other duties as assigned.
